Casitas del Titicaca is a remarkable destination located on the stunning Lake Titicaca, known for its unique floating islands formed by the Uros people. This enchanting hotel allows visitors to experience the rich cultural heritage of the Uros community while enjoying the serene beauty of the lake's crystal-clear waters. Each casita, or small house, is crafted from totora reeds, blending seamlessly with the natural surroundings, providing an authentic and eco-friendly lodging experience. Guests will be captivated by the breathtaking sunrises and sunsets that paint the sky in vibrant hues, adding to the magical ambiance of the location. In addition to comfortable accommodations, Casitas del Titicaca offers a variety of activities that allow tourists to engage with the local culture and environment. Visitors can partake in guided tours of the floating islands, learning about the traditional lifestyles of the Uros people, including fishing techniques and the art of crafting boats and homes from totora reeds. The hotel's staff is eager to share their knowledge and stories, making every visit a personal and enriching experience. For those looking to explore further, opportunities for kayaking and boat rides on the lake are readily available, allowing guests to discover the surrounding beauty at their own pace. Local tips

  • Book your stay in advance during peak tourist season to secure the best accommodations.
  • Bring warm clothing, as temperatures can drop significantly at night on the lake.
  • Try the local cuisine, especially dishes made with fresh fish from the lake.
  • Don't miss the opportunity to participate in traditional Uros crafts workshops.
  • Plan a visit to nearby islands, such as Taquile, to further explore the rich cultural heritage of the region.

Getting There

  • Boat

    From the main port in Puno, head to the ticket booth and purchase a ticket to the Uros Islands. The boats typically leave every hour, so wait for the next available boat. The trip will take approximately 30-45 minutes. Once you arrive at the Uros Islands, look for signs or ask locals for directions to Casitas del Titicaca, which is located on one of the floating islands.

  • Walking

    After disembarking the boat at the Uros Islands, follow the paths that connect the floating islands. The locals are very friendly and can guide you to Casitas del Titicaca. It is advisable to ask for directions as the islands can be confusing due to their layout. The accommodation is well-marked and should be easy to find once you are on the islands.
